Output 3d139953cc0a3e5f7df3b4c80aa3a659673566363e1e1c751460ceeda287d118:1

value
409758354
script pubkey
OP_0 OP_PUSHBYTES_20 ce8e378cb5071f6b50a783021b53652949953f1c
address
bc1qe68r0r94qu0kk598svppk5m999ye20cunpu7zd
transaction
3d139953cc0a3e5f7df3b4c80aa3a659673566363e1e1c751460ceeda287d118